Transaction 14cbce36fe63d00baf7f290ed8013b2ba95c1f8acd50ea130bb1c99b76e1afa8

30 Input
1 Outputs
  • 14cbce36fe63d00baf7f290ed8013b2ba95c1f8acd50ea130bb1c99b76e1afa8:0
  • value  101245387
    address  1Dihh3Hx7Umum4bqRE2RHDKRz7aRtvNdrX